How much do trainee chemical engineer graduate j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for trainee chemical engineer graduate in the United States is $87,487.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$67,500.00 and $106,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job Title: Specialist, Materials & Process Engineering

Job Code: 38679

Job Location: Camden, AR OR Culpeper, VA

Job Schedule in Camden, AR: 4/10: Employees work 10 hour days, 4 days a week 

Job Schedule in Culpeper, VA: 9/80: Employees work 9 out of every 14 days - totaling 80 hours worked - and have every other Friday off 

Job Description:

The Missile Solutions Segment of L3Harris Technologies is seeking a Senior Propellant Chemical Engineer.  This forward-deployed propellant chemist role within the Propulsion Materials and Process Engineering team performs assignments requiring an application of advanced principles, theories and concepts in the propulsion field with an emphasis on propellant chemistry technology and manufacturing with a working knowledge of other related disciplines (thermal and structural), working directly with Propellant Operations. Experience in process control, lean manufacturing best practices, and manufacturing operations experience of items such as propellants, explosives and liners is desired.

Essential Functions:

  • Designs, develops and modifies processes and methods for the manufacture and utilization of various solid rocket propellants and energetics formulations.
  • Provides imaginative, thorough and practical solutions to a wide range of technical problems through the application of chemistry and/or chemical engineering disciplines and tools.
  • Participation in design processes including trade studies, supplier selection, concurrent design and development, materials characterization, data analysis, and drawing review.
  • Responsible for the preparation, execution and maintenance of materials and process specifications, and materials control plans (i.e. PMPP, corrosion control and contamination control plans).
  • Analyzes materials and material components to establish operating data, conducts experimental or laboratory tests and evaluates results. Selects materials for inclusion in products based on analysis of specifications and reliability.
  • Completes documentation and procedures for processing, testing and use of materials.
  • Drives corrective and preventive action to ensure continual improvement: Investigates and determines root causes of problems, develops and implements corrective and preventive actions, including leading failure investigations.
  • Ability to obtain a US Secret Security Clearance.

Qualifications:

  • Requires a Bachelor's degree in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, or Materials Engineering and 4 years of prior related technical experience in energetic materials. Graduate Degree and a minimum of 2 years of prior related experience. In lieu of a degree, minimum of 8 years of prior related experience. 

Preferred Additional Skills:

  • Master's or PhD in Chemistry, Chemical Engineering, or Materials Engineering or related science discipline preferred.
  • Knowledge of chemical principles, thermodynamics, polymer chemistry, structure/property relationships, kinetics, and data analysis.
  • Experience with energetic materials, statistical analysis, programming and experimental set-up and data acquisition is a plus.
